bonjour au forum
est il possible de faire correspondre un code postal a une ville automatiquement
ex : je saisie 75000 dans une textbox et hop dans la textbox a coté j'ai la ville qui apparait
d'avance merci
bonjour au forum
est il possible de faire correspondre un code postal a une ville automatiquement
ex : je saisie 75000 dans une textbox et hop dans la textbox a coté j'ai la ville qui apparait
d'avance merci
Bonjour
Oui et Non
Il faut que tu ais une table avec un champ code postal et un champ ville.
Sur l'événement l'AfterUpdate de ta première textbox utilise la fonction DLookup pour avoir la ville correspondante.
Cependant, cette méthode est fausse, en effet en France plusieurs villes peuvent avoir le même code postal, cela te donnera la première correspondance qu'il y'a dans ta table.
Pour avoir toutes les villes il faut que le deuxième élément soit une zone de liste que est alimentée par une requête SQL, ainsi tu pourras avoir toutes les villes correspondantes à ce code postal.
Fais une recherche sur le forum, il y'a des exemples de cas de correspondance Code Postal, ville.
Starec
je viens de lire un ancien post, le pb est que je debute (c'est pour cela que je suis sur xld) je cherche à comprendre et donc si j'ai un code complet, j'ai du mal a le rexploiter derriere
quand je compare avec ma configuration, j'ai une feuille qui contient toutes les infos (listes), j'ai pas de feuilles attitrées codepostal et ville
Attention quand même, un CP peut correspondre à plusieurs localités.
Prévois d'afficher les localites dans une listbox
Jérôme
Heu c'est ce que j'ai mis dans mon premier message.Envoyé par jfontaine
Dans ta feuille tu as bien une colonne pour le Code postal, et une colonne pour la ville ?
Starec
j'ai besoin d'etre guidé pas a pas
est possible a faire pour un debutant ?
excuse Starec, pas bien réveillé ce matin
Jérôme
A ces trourangeaux, c'est peut-être à cause de la pluie qu'il y'a à Tours en ce moment, n'est-ce pas ?Envoyé par jfontaine
stephlinternaute
Tu n'as pas répondu à ma question sur la dispostion dans ta feuille.
Starec
oui j'ai plein de colonnes dont une code postal une ville qui normalement correspondent ex 78300 est a cote de Poissy
Bon stephlinternaute,
Tu as parfaitement le droit d'être débutant et même de demander de l'aide.
Mais il faudrait un peu y mettre du tien.
On ne va pas te pondre tout ton code!
Etudie VBA. Lis les tutos. Utilise l'aide de VBA.
Bref, mouille un peu ta chemise.
Quand on te fournit du code, c'est l'occasion, pour toi, de voir de nouvelles fonctions, propriétés, méthodes, façons d'écrire...
A toi d'analyser ce qu'on te donne en utilisant toutes les aides dont dispose VBE (l'éditeur VBA).
Utilise le pas-à-pas, les espions, les variables locales, les Debug.Print et j'en passe.
Tout est possible pour un débutant à condition de s'y mettre et de ne pas poster à tout va à chaque question que tu te poses.
N'oubliez pas de cliquer sur quand vous avez obtenu ou trouvé vous-même la réponse à votre question.
Si vous trouvez seul, pensez à poster votre solution. Elle peut servir à d'autres!
Pensez aussi à voter pour les réponses qui vous ont aidés.
------------
Je dois beaucoup de mes connaissances à mes erreurs!
merci pour le renseignement, il se trouve que je ne pose que des questions quand j'ai pas la reponse. maintenant j'oblige personne a donner des codes,des codes et des codes, d'autant que bien souvent il faut les adapter a mon pb donc la j'apprends a decoder et faire les changements
merci quand meme
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ager